User Meta Display

by tripflex · Login & Users

Also makes 6 other plugins · 780+ installs across the portfolio →

Ajax powered admin page to show, edit, add, and remove user meta. Choose dropdown list by User Login, ID, or Display Name.

  5. thelem3
    10.9y ago

    Does exactly what I needed it to do, and isn’t a massively restricted demo, unlike competing modules. One small problem is it has dropdown lists to switch between users, which are unsorted and too long given the number of users my site has. Easily worked around because the main WordPress users search page gets a ‘meta’ link, so I can just use that to find my user.
